Lyre’s offers free non-alc cocktail workshops to hospo

 Leading premium non-alcoholic spirits brand Lyre’s is holding a series of free workshops around New Zealand in May and June for hospitality professionals.

The Art of the Impossible industry workshops will cover how to make the most of the booming non-alcoholic category and will be hosted by Lyre’s New Zealand Brand Ambassador Drew Down, alongside Barney Toy and Darren Mynes of Auckland’s Clipper Bar.

Four sessions will be held in Christchurch (23 May), Queenstown (25 May), Wellington (30 May) and Auckland (date TBC).

The Art of the Impossible is all about providing trade partners with the tools they need to make the most out of the non-alcoholic category in their venues both financially and creatively,” says Down.

The Lyre’s team will showcasing a wide range of its non-alcoholic spirits as part of The Art of the Impossible series, including the recently launched Pink London Spirit pink gin alternative, and Agave Blanco Spirit and Agave Reserva Spirit tequila alternatives; alongside classics like the London Dry Spirit and Italian Orange.

The Art of the Impossible workshops are free and open for all hospitality industry members, from bartenders, chefs and front-of-house team members, to restaurant managers and owners.
